// https://github.com/python/cpython/blob/master/Modules/_testimportmultiple.c // Python.h has all the required function definitions to manipulate the Python objects #include <Python.h>
//This is the function that is called from your python code
static PyObject *add(PyObject *self, PyObject *args)
{ PyObject *listObj; //The input arguments come as a tuple, we parse the args to get the various variables
//In this case it's only one list variable, which will now be referenced by listObj
if (!PyArg_ParseTuple(args, "O", &listObj))
return NULL; //length of the list
long length = PyList_Size(listObj); //iterate over all the elements
long i, sum = 0;
for (i = 0; i < length; i++)
{
//get an element out of the list - the element is also a python objects
PyObject *temp = PyList_GetItem(listObj, i);
//we know that object represents an integer - so convert it into C long
long elem = PyLong_AsLong(temp);
sum += elem;
} //value returned back to python code - another python object
//build value here converts the C long to a python integer
return Py_BuildValue("i", sum);
} /* This table contains the relavent info mapping -
<function-name in python module>, <actual-function>,
<type-of-args the function expects>, <docstring associated with the function>
*/
/* Module method table */
static PyMethodDef AddListMethods[] = {{"add", add, METH_VARARGS, "Greatest add"}, {NULL, NULL, 0, NULL}}; static struct PyModuleDef addListmodule = {PyModuleDef_HEAD_INIT, "addList", "A addList module", -1, AddListMethods}; /*
addList is the module name, and this is the initialization block of the module.
<desired module name>, <the-info-table>, <module's-docstring>
*/
PyMODINIT_FUNC PyInit_addList(void)
{
return PyModule_Create(&addListmodule);
}

  

from distutils.core import setup, Extension
# https://docs.python.org/3/extending/building.html#building
modulel1 = Extension('addList', ['adder.c'])
setup(name='addList', version='1.0',
description='This is a demo package',
author='Martin v. Loewis',
author_email='martin@v.loewis.de',
url='https://docs.python.org/extending/building',
long_description='''
This is really just a demo package.
''', ext_modules=[modulel1])
